Does anybody who has the Bugaboo Cameleon know, if the Universal Bugaboo Foot muff could be used in the bassinet?
If not what Foot muff could be used in the bassinet?

The universal muff would be clumsy in the bassinet. It is also quite large for an infant. Does your bassinet have a front cover piece? I just put my baby in a cozy snowsuit and used a warm blanket to make it extra snug.
